Hi, new question. If I buy just normal spark plug wires do I need to buy the little NGK plug caps with resistors built in them or buy new plugs that the r in the name (b7res I believe)?

With a mechanical advancer, I don't think you have to worry about the resistor stuff. I don't know what type of spark plug wires & caps the 650-CSR came with originally. For the correct spark plugs you can use either NGK B7ES or ND W22ES-U.

I installed a Dyna spark plug wire set (DW200 - 7mm copper core) & the green Dyna 3.0 ohm coils from Z1Enterprises.com, and I use the NGK spark plugs.

What exactly does it do and if I don't use one what harm would it do? I've always wondered about resistors and what not.

I don't think there will be any harm to the bike. The ignition system can cause interference to other stuff not related to the motorcycle - electronic devices, such as radios & maybe walkie-talkies. Later models have electronic timing advance - I think the 84 KZ700 is in that category since it has a non-mechanical pulsing coil rotor, but I have no idea if those bikes need suppression core spark plug wires or resistor caps - I'd guess there could be interference w the ignition, but I really don't know. At any rate I wouldn't worry about it.
